Abstract
The 34‐mer oligodeoxynucleotide was shown to be selectively modified at the G17 position upon photoirradiation in the presence of complementary 17‐mer oligodeoxynucleotide bearing Pd(II)‐coproporphyrin I covalently linked to the 5'‐end phosphate group.Keywords
